Fall protection for the use of ladders

Ladders are amongst the most frequently underestimated applications in terms of fall or access protection. One false step or a brief lack of attention can have serious consequences. In addition, bad weather conditions, with rain, falling snow, or black ice worsen the situation when climbing or descending the ladder.

Particularly for permanently installed ladders it is therefore essential to provide appropriate protection. For such ladder implementations, AUVA (Allgemeine Unfallversicherungsanstalt - Austrian Social Insurance for Occupational Risks) requires back protection when the height exceeds 3 metres. If appropriate fixed safety precautions, for example a rail or a lifeline system, have been taken, then this back protection is no longer required.

A general rule: Not only the ladder itself is a danger area; particular attention must also be paid to the environment after ascending the ladder. Here, people move in direct proximity to the fall edge, i.e. in the fall risk area. Appropriate safety precautions therefore need to be taken on the ladder, and also in the area into which the ladder ascent opens.
 

This creates the necessity for a safety solution for the secured climb and descent as well as a solution for securing the fall edge on the roof in the area of the ladder ascent.

Challenges of the use of ladders

  • Slip hazard: A misstep or the effects of weather, such as rain or snow, increase the risk of a fall. For this reason, protection against a fall must be present.
  • Transition from the ladder to the roof: Special care is required here. The fall protection often ends at the top of the ladder. The transition therefore represents a particular source of danger. There are solutions which enable a safe transition to the roof.
  • Edges: Whether the ladder ascent takes place to a flat or a pitched roof, the person finds themselves in the middle of the fall-risk zone. Here too, appropriate protection is necessary.

Focus on safety: 4 additional variants for securing ladders successfully

Despite modern safety technology, accidents involving ladders slipping, tipping over, or sinking are still a reality. Depending on the existing structural conditions, the INNOTECH SAL-01 to SAL-04 products ensure optimum safety for single ladders on flat or steep roofs. The solutions are simple and effective to install. The use of V2A stainless steel (AISI 304) in all products is an indication of their high quality and long working life.

SAL-01: Protection on the parapet cover plate for flat roofs

SAL-01 is a ladder protection system developed specially for flat roofs. It is attached to the parapet cover plate, and is effective in preventing the ladder from tipping sideways and backwards. This product combines material quality (V2A stainless steel) and safety. It can be attached to aluminium and steel plate bases.

SAL-02: Versatility for various parapets

SAL-02 provides the same reliable protection as SAL-01. However, the safety system differs in terms of the attachment options, because it is installed on parapets made of wood or reinforced concrete.

SAL-03: For sandwich facades

SAL-03 is INNOTECH’s answer to the challenges of securing a leaning ladder on existing sandwich facades. It shares the high-quality workmanship and material selection of the previous systems, and ensures secure fixing of the ladder onto sandwich facades made of aluminium or steel sheeting.

SAL-04: For pitched roofs

SAL-04 was specially developed for securing a leaning ladder onto pitched roofs. It is fastened onto the rafter.
